It was the opposite actually.

Madrid and Milan banned models with a BMI of below 18 from their fashion weeks. The London Fashion Council in Britain refused to do the same for London Fashion Week and Tessa Jowell (Culture Secretary) said it was not the Government's place to force them, although she spoke out against it.
